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
41092337686 36343595566 3036843508 71
8040217 0621413372
8040217 0621413372
89 3940390991 372838
All about undefined
Interested in learning more?
8040217 0621413372
89 3940390991 372838
See more
9394899 45125544 58142975642
37324294 54575103 8519352 37435 1301535
See more
953 683728267 5322885
91191784 10837 4879093
See more